The path from your tech pack to your warehouse.

Typical door-to-door lead time is 35–55 days depending on fabric availability, sampling rounds and shipping mode. Every stage below has a defined exit criteria nothing moves forward on a maybe.

01

Project Review & Quotation

Share your tech pack, design files, reference samples, or product requirements. Our team reviews your project, recommends suitable materials, confirms manufacturing feasibility, and provides a detailed quotation with MOQ, pricing, and estimated lead time.

Est. Duration1–3 days
02

Fabric sourcing & Material approval

We source fabrics and trims based on your required GSM, composition, color, and performance. Fabric swatches and trim options are approved before sample development begins.

Est. Duration5–10 days
03

Pattern Making & Sample Development

Digital patterns are created from your measurements and specifications. A development sample is produced for fit, construction, sizing, and design approval before bulk manufacturing.

Est. Duration2–4 days
04

Production Approval

After sample approval, production specifications, branding details, quantities, and packaging requirements are finalized before bulk production begins.

Est. Duration5–7 days
05

PP Sample & Gold Seal Approval

A pre-production (PP) sample is manufactured using approved fabrics, trims, labels, prints, and embroidery. After approval as the Gold Seal reference, bulk production is authorized.

Est. Duration7–10 days
06

Bulk Fabric Preparation

Approved fabrics are inspected, relaxed, and prepared before cutting to ensure consistency, dimensional stability, and production accuracy.

Est. Duration15–25 days
07

Precision Cutting & Bundling

Approved fabrics are precision-cut using production patterns and bundled by size, color, and style to maintain manufacturing accuracy and minimize production errors.

Est. Duration1–3 days
08

Garment Sewing & In-Line Quality Control

Skilled operators assemble every garment while in-line quality inspections verify stitching, measurements, construction, and overall production consistency throughout the manufacturing process.

Est. Duration10–20 days
09

Final Quality Inspection, Packing & Worldwide Shipping

Every garment undergoes a final quality inspection, finishing, labeling, packaging, and export preparation before worldwide B2B shipment.

Est. Duration3–5 days
Sampling rounds
1 proto + 1 PP is standard. Extra rounds costed transparently.
Reporting
Weekly WIP report during production. Daily during pack out.
Shipping
Ex-works · FOB Karachi · CIF · DDP. Consolidation supported.
